FOREST AND BIODIVERSITY MAPPING OF WORLD HERTITAGE SITE BIALOWIEZA FOREST

 

 

Bialowieza primeval forest is the only fragment of natural deciduous and mixed forest in the European lowland. The forest has an outstanding biological value and is on UNESCO’s World Heritage Site.

 

By the use of Landsat TM data a methodology was developed to separate various types of old forest stands and by the use of biodiversity filters and the forest administrative grid forest of high conservation value was found in the production forest. The methodology has later been used under a GMES service element for a national mapping of old forest in Denmark.

 

 

Plotting of woodpeckers with preferred habitats of high content of dead wood showed a clear co-occurrence with forest compartments with high diversity of old forests. 

The result is now used for planning of protected areas and is used for further modelling of biodiversity within the forest. The experience from this ground-breaking study is now used in other countries to map forest of conservation priority.
